Choosing the Right Materials for Function and Aesthetics
When designing a kitchen island with seating,selecting the right materials is crucial to blend functionality and aesthetics seamlessly. Look for surfaces that can withstand the rigors of daily use while adding a touch of elegance to your space. Ideal choices include:
- Granite or Quartz: Durable and heat-resistant, perfect for cooking prep and casual dining.
- Butcher Block: Offers warmth and a rustic charm, ideal for a homey feel.
- Stainless Steel: Sleek and modern,excellent for contemporary kitchens.
Don’t forget to consider the seating materials as well. Your choice should harmonize with the island surface while providing comfort. Bar stools can range from padded fabric to sleek metal, allowing you to create your desired atmosphere. Here’s a fast comparison table of some popular seating materials:
Material | Comfort Level | Visual Appeal | Durability |
---|---|---|---|
Wood | High | Warm and Classic | Medium |
Metal | Medium | Industrial and Modern | High |
Fabric | very High | soft and Inviting | Low |

Incorporating Smart Storage Solutions in Your Kitchen Island
When it comes to designing a kitchen island, integrating smart storage solutions can make all the difference in functionality and aesthetics. Imagine incorporating pull-out drawers and hidden compartments that keep your kitchen essentials neatly tucked away yet within easy reach. You could also consider utilizing vertically tall cabinets with adjustable shelving, perfect for storing bulky appliances, dishware, or pantry items. To further elevate your institution, integrate a spice rack or a wine cooler into the island design, allowing for efficient usage of space without sacrificing style.
Another innovative idea is to include a seating area that also functions as extra storage. Look for seating options with built-in storage benches or stools that offer hidden compartments. If your kitchen island has an overhang for seating, consider adding a shelf or countertop storage unit underneath for additional organization. Lastly, don’t overlook the impact of design elements such as decorative baskets or stylish containers that can emphasize your aesthetic while providing much-needed storage. Designing for Comfort: seating Arrangements that work
When considering the ideal seating arrangements for your kitchen island, it’s critically important to combine aesthetics with functionality. A well-designed seating area encourages social interaction and creates a welcoming atmosphere. Bar stools and counter-height chairs are popular choices because they offer a casual yet sophisticated feel. Opt for styles that complement your kitchen’s decor, such as modern metal seats for an industrial look or upholstered options for comfort. Ensure adequate spacing between stools to maintain a comfortable dining experience; a minimum of 24 inches per seat is recommended to allow for elbow room and ease of movement.
Incorporating a mix of seating types can enhance both comfort and style. Consider adding a built-in bench on one side of the island, paired with free-standing chairs on the other.This creates a dynamic layout and maximizes your space creatively. Additional tips include:
- Choosing lightweight chairs that are easy to move
- Incorporating cushions or backrests for enhanced comfort
- Utilizing durable materials that are easy to clean, such as vinyl or leather
